EVP, Chief Operations and Technology Officer is responsible for the supervision and leadership of client experience, deposit operations, data processing, information technology, project management, payment systems supporting treasury management products and services, corporate marketing and brand protection, business continuity, vendor relationships and conversion activities as applicable for both the holding company and bank.
Responsibilities- Diligently protect confidential information and assist the Bank in ensuring that all confidential and sensitive information is handled appropriately.
- Ensure a conservative risk management culture focused on safety and soundness, including all aspects of regulatory CAMELs ratings, with particular emphasis on regulatory compliance.
- Ensure safe and effective processes for account opening and maintenance, transaction processing and reconciliation, regulator compliance for deposits, handling exceptions and error resolution, and support branch and digital channels.
- Lead monitoring and continuous improvement of client experience.
- Be responsible for organization-wide standardization, operational efficiency, technology implementation, treasury management and payments systems, and continuous improvement efforts.
- Participate in acquisition efforts and oversee related conversion and integration activities.
